Féminin/Féminin

Director and writer Chloé Robichaud - often compared by the press to Xavier Dolan - managed to enlist a cast of Quebec comedians and singers for what was originally conceived as a web series, and they consistently deliver astonishingly authentic and intimate performances. The low-key production, verging on documentary quality at times, is not only genuine and entertaining - the episodes taken from real life also testify to the young director's exceptional talent of observation.

A refreshingly realistic, contemporary, and self-ironic look at the lives of 10 lesbian women in Montreal, Canada.
